Quote:
Originally Posted by Golferking77
Yesterday I unclogged & adjusted windshield washer spray nozzles on my 2006 Mini cooper s and now wipers don't automatically move when I spray windshield. I have all other wiper functions except this one. I also cleaned rear sprayer as well and no issue w/ it.
Since I don't have any other explanations that come to mind, you might check the electrical connections at the switch / stalk and the body control module (passenger side kick panel) just to eliminate a 'bad connection' possibility.
'Sometimes' - a reflash of the software at the dealership will clear up some strange symptoms such as this....
